Wattage and lumens output are vital metrics when assessing solar lights. The wattage indicates the power consumption of the light, while lumens pertain to the brightness produced. A higher lumens output ensures greater visibility, especially in dark areas. Furthermore, the battery capacity is essential for ensuring the lights operate effectively during nighttime or adverse weather conditions. A solar light equipped with a high-capacity battery generally has increased operational longevity, providing light for extended hours without compromising performance.
Durability and weather resistance attributes encompass aspects such as waterproof ratings and UV protection levels. Solar lights installed on outdoor flat panels must endure various environmental conditions, including rain, snow, and sunlight exposure. Products made from high-grade materials are more likely to withstand these conditions, ensuring longevity. HOW OFTEN SHOULD I CLEAN MY SOLAR LIGHTS AND PANELS?
Cleaning solar lights and panels is a critical aspect to ensure ongoing efficiency. The frequency of cleaning often depends on local environmental conditions, such as dust, pollen, and pollution levels. However, a general guideline would involve cleaning the panels at least once every few months. If the area experiences frequent rain, natural elements may help keep the panels clean. On the other hand, dry climates or busy urban areas may require more frequent cleaning. Regular assessments for dust or debris accumulation are essential to ascertain when cleaning is necessary. Maintaining clean solar panels allows for higher energy absorption and better overall performance of the lighting system.
